What is the smallest school district in Los Angeles County?
Gorman School District is the smallest in Los Angeles County, and over the years it has faced threats to its existence.
What is the best school district in Los Angeles County?
Arcadia Unified's 2024 Niche Ranking Highlights: #1 Best School District in Los Angeles County and the Los Angeles Area. #4 Best School District in California. #38 Best School District in America.
Is Lacoe part of LA County?
LACOE is dedicated to enhancing the educational experience for nearly two million students in Los Angeles County, spanning from early education to early adults. Of these nearly two million students, approximately 1.3 million are enrolled in elementary through high schools.
What is the largest school district in Los Angeles?
Los Angeles Unified School District.
What is the smallest school district in the US?
Bois Blanc Pines School District is a public school district located in Bois Blanc Township in the U.S. state of Michigan. The district had an enrollment of three students for the 2024–25 school year.
Who is the superintendent of schools in Los Angeles County?
Debra Duardo serves as the Los Angeles County Superintendent of Schools.
What is the smallest city in Los Angeles County?
Hawaiian Gardens is the smallest city in area in Los Angeles County.
How many school districts are there in Los Angeles County?
Within L.A. County's 4,084 square miles are 80 public school districts and more than 300 independent charter schools that provide an exemplary education to our young students.

What is Los Angeles County Committee on School District Organization?
The Los Angeles County Committee on School District Organization is a body that oversees and facilitates the organization, reorganization, and establishment of school districts within Los Angeles County.
Who is required to file Los Angeles County Committee on School District Organization?
School district officials, organizations, or individuals proposing changes to school district boundaries or governance are required to file with the Los Angeles County Committee on School District Organization.
How to fill out Los Angeles County Committee on School District Organization?
To fill out the Los Angeles County Committee on School District Organization forms, applicants must provide relevant information about the proposed changes, including details about the districts involved, reasons for the changes, and any supporting documentation required.
What is the purpose of Los Angeles County Committee on School District Organization?
The purpose of the Los Angeles County Committee on School District Organization is to ensure that changes to school district governance and boundaries are in compliance with legal standards and serve the educational needs of the community.
What information must be reported on Los Angeles County Committee on School District Organization?
Information that must be reported includes the names of the affected school districts, a detailed description of the proposed changes, the rationale behind the changes, and any impacts anticipated from the organizational modifications.
